Learn how to use the English Expressions learning app
Welcome to the English Expressions learning app! This application helps you learn English expressions and their French translations through interactive flashcards, quizzes, and progress tracking. Whether you're a beginner or looking to expand your vocabulary, this app provides a comprehensive learning experience.
When you first open the app, you'll see the Home page with an overview of your learning progress. Here's what you'll find:
From the Home page, you can quickly access the main features using the "Get Started" buttons or navigate using the menu at the top (desktop) or bottom (mobile).
The app has several main sections accessible through the navigation menu:
The flashcard feature allows you to learn expressions by flipping cards. Each card shows either the English expression or its French translation. Click or tap the card to flip it and see the translation. You can mark expressions as learned or add them to favorites directly from the flashcard view.
How to use:
Test your knowledge with interactive quizzes. The quiz presents you with an English expression and multiple-choice answers in French. Select the correct translation to score points.
How to use:
The Browse section allows you to search and explore all available expressions. You can filter by category, difficulty level, or search for specific expressions.
How to use:
Save your favorite expressions for quick access. The Favorites section shows all expressions you've marked as favorites, making it easy to review them later.
How to use:
Track your learning progress with detailed statistics. See how many expressions you've learned, your favorite categories, and your overall progress.
What you'll see:
For faster navigation, you can use keyboard shortcuts (when available):
Space or Enter: Flip flashcard or submit quiz answerArrow Left/Right: Navigate between flashcardsEscape: Close modals or return to previous viewYour learning progress, favorites, and learned expressions are stored locally in your browser. This means:
The app supports text-to-speech functionality to help you learn pronunciation. When available, you can click the speaker icon to hear the expression pronounced. This feature uses your browser's built-in speech synthesis or the Puter.js API when available.
If expressions are not loading, try refreshing the page. Make sure you have a stable internet connection if the app is loading data from a server.
Ensure that your browser allows local storage. Check your browser settings and make sure cookies and site data are enabled for this application.
Text-to-speech requires browser support. If it's not working, try using a modern browser like Chrome, Firefox, or Edge. Some browsers may require user interaction before allowing speech synthesis.
If you encounter any issues or have questions about using the app, please refer to this documentation or check the README file in the project repository for technical details.
For the best experience, we recommend using a modern web browser with JavaScript enabled. The app is designed to work on both desktop and mobile devices.